What Key Features Should You Consider When Choosing a Citrus Juicer?
When selecting the best juicer for citrus fruit, several key features are important to consider:
- Type of Juicer: There are primarily two types of citrus juicers: manual and electric. Manual juicers are typically smaller, more portable, and require physical effort to extract juice, while electric juicers are more convenient, offering higher juice yields with less effort.
- Size and Capacity: The size of the juicer and its capacity to hold juice should match your needs. If you plan to make large quantities of juice at once, opt for a model with a larger container; however, if space is a concern, a compact juicer may be more suitable.
- Ease of Use: Consider how user-friendly the juicer is, including features like an easy-to-turn handle or a simple button for electric models. A juicer that is straightforward to operate will encourage more frequent use and make the juicing process enjoyable.
- Cleaning and Maintenance: Look for models that are easy to disassemble and clean. Dishwasher-safe parts can save time and hassle, while units with fewer components typically require less maintenance.
- Juicing Efficiency: The efficiency of the juicer in extracting juice from citrus fruits is crucial. Models that maximize juice extraction while minimizing pulp waste will ensure you get the most out of each fruit.
- Durability and Build Quality: A sturdy build is essential for longevity and consistent performance. Juicers made from high-quality materials, such as stainless steel or heavy-duty plastics, are typically more durable and can withstand daily use.
- Price and Warranty: Determine your budget and consider the warranty offered by the manufacturer. A good warranty can provide peace of mind, especially if you’re investing in a higher-end model.

How Do Manual Citrus Juicers Stack Up Against Electric Ones?
When comparing manual citrus juicers to electric ones, several factors come into play that can influence which is the best juicer for citrus fruit.
- Manual Citrus Juicers: These are typically handheld or lever-operated devices that require physical effort to extract juice.
- Electric Citrus Juicers: These machines automate the juicing process, using electric power to extract juice from fruits with minimal effort.
- Ease of Use: This factor highlights the convenience and user-friendliness of both juicer types.
- Juice Yield: This pertains to the amount of juice extracted from the fruit and the efficiency of the juicing process.
- Cleaning and Maintenance: This considers how easy each type is to clean and maintain after use.
- Price Point: This compares the costs associated with purchasing manual versus electric juicers.
Manual Citrus Juicers: Manual juicers are often compact and simple in design. They require the user to apply pressure to the fruit to extract juice, which can be satisfying and allows for better control over the juicing process. However, they may require more physical effort and can be tiring if juicing large quantities.
Electric Citrus Juicers: Electric juicers are designed to take the effort out of juicing, making it quick and easy. They typically come with features like automatic shut-off and can handle larger volumes of fruit, making them ideal for frequent juicing. However, they may take up more counter space and can be more expensive than manual options.
Ease of Use: Manual juicers require a bit of muscle and technique, which may not be suitable for everyone, particularly those with limited hand strength. In contrast, electric juicers are generally user-friendly and require a simple push of a button, appealing to those looking for convenience and speed.
Juice Yield: The juice yield can vary between the two types, with some manual juicers extracting juice more thoroughly because users can control the pressure applied. Electric juicers, while efficient, may not always extract every drop, depending on their design and power. However, both types are generally effective for citrus fruits.
Cleaning and Maintenance: Manual juicers often have fewer parts and are easier to clean by hand, making them a quick option for those who want to juice without the hassle. Electric juicers, on the other hand, may involve more components that require disassembly, which can lead to longer cleaning times.
Price Point: Manual citrus juicers are usually more affordable, making them accessible for occasional users or those on a budget. Electric juicers can vary widely in price, often reflecting their features and power, and may be a worthwhile investment for regular juicers or those who value convenience.

How Do You Properly Maintain a Citrus Juicer for Longevity?
Proper maintenance of a citrus juicer can significantly enhance its longevity and performance.
- Regular Cleaning: Cleaning your citrus juicer after each use is essential to prevent the build-up of pulp and juice residues.
- Use Appropriate Tools: Employing the right cleaning tools, such as soft sponges and brushes, helps avoid scratching or damaging the juicer’s surfaces.
- Check Electrical Components: Regularly inspect the electrical parts for any signs of wear or damage, ensuring safe operation and preventing potential hazards.
- Store Properly: When not in use, store the juicer in a cool, dry place, avoiding exposure to extreme temperatures or humidity that could affect its parts.
- Follow Manufacturer’s Instructions: Adhering to the manufacturer’s recommendations for maintenance and care can prolong the juicer’s lifespan significantly.
Regular cleaning helps in maintaining hygiene and ensures that the juicer operates efficiently by preventing the clogging of parts with pulp and juice residues. It’s advisable to disassemble the juicer for a thorough clean, paying special attention to the mesh filters and other components that are prone to build-up.
Using appropriate tools is crucial as harsh scrubbers can scratch surfaces and affect the juicer’s functionality. A soft sponge or a designated brush for juicers can effectively clean delicate areas without causing damage.
Checking the electrical components is an often-overlooked maintenance step. Ensuring that there are no frayed wires or loose connections can prevent electrical malfunctions and enhance safety while using the juicer.
Proper storage is equally important; keeping the juicer in a safe location protects it from physical damage and environmental factors that could lead to rust or deterioration of materials. If possible, cover the juicer to keep dust away when it is not in use.
Following the manufacturer’s instructions is vital for maintaining the warranty and ensuring that any specific care guidelines are adhered to. This can include recommended cleaning agents, maintenance schedules, and usage tips that cater to the specific model of the juicer.
